CMDB(配置管理數(shù)據(jù)庫)是一種配置管理系統(tǒng),,用于跟蹤和管理配置項的信息。配置管理是指對系統(tǒng)中的配置進行多方面控制,、跟蹤和記錄,,以確保系統(tǒng)的可靠性、可維護性和一致性,。下面是CMDB實現(xiàn)配置管理的基本原理和功能:配置項定義和分類:CMDB允許將系統(tǒng)中的各種配置項進行定義和分類,。配置項可以是硬件、軟件,、網(wǎng)絡(luò)設(shè)備,、服務(wù)等的各種組件和屬性,。用戶可以定義自己的配置項類型和屬性,,并根據(jù)需求將它們進行分類和組織。配置項注冊和記錄:CMDB允許用戶注冊和記錄各個配置項的信息,。這包括配置項的基本屬性,、關(guān)聯(lián)關(guān)系、狀態(tài)變更記錄,、問題和事件記錄等,。通過記錄配置項的信息,可以快速定位和跟蹤配置項的狀態(tài)和歷史變更,。版本管理和變更控制:CMDB支持對配置項進行版本管理和變更控制,。當(dāng)配置項發(fā)生變更時,CMDB可以記錄變更的詳細(xì)信息,,包括變更的原因,、執(zhí)行者、時間等,。這樣可以確保配置項的變更可追溯,,并允許進行變更回滾和恢復(fù)操作。CMDB 配置管理系統(tǒng)使用先進的技術(shù)實現(xiàn)了自動化配置管理,,提高了管理效率和準(zhǔn)確性,。四川后臺配置管理系統(tǒng)設(shè)計
CMDB配置管理系統(tǒng)通常具備處理海量配置項的管理能力,為用戶提供高效,、可擴展的方式來管理大量的配置項數(shù)據(jù),。以下是一些常見的方式和功能:數(shù)據(jù)庫優(yōu)化:CMDB通常使用性能強大的數(shù)據(jù)庫來存儲配置項數(shù)據(jù),并進行相應(yīng)的數(shù)據(jù)庫優(yōu)化。這包括索引優(yōu)化,、查詢性能優(yōu)化,、數(shù)據(jù)壓縮和分區(qū)等技術(shù),以提高數(shù)據(jù)的讀寫效率和查詢速度,。分層結(jié)構(gòu):CMDB通常采用分層結(jié)構(gòu)來組織和管理配置項數(shù)據(jù),。配置項可以根據(jù)不同的分類和層級進行劃分,例如組織單元,、業(yè)務(wù)應(yīng)用,、服務(wù)器集群等。這種層級結(jié)構(gòu)使得用戶可以更好地組織和瀏覽海量配置項數(shù)據(jù),,同時提高數(shù)據(jù)的可管理性和可維護性,。數(shù)據(jù)分頁和加載優(yōu)化:當(dāng)用戶需要處理大量配置項數(shù)據(jù)時,CMDB通常會采用數(shù)據(jù)分頁和延遲加載的方式,,在用戶請求時分批加載數(shù)據(jù),,以降低數(shù)據(jù)的加載壓力和提高系統(tǒng)的響應(yīng)速度。江蘇配置管理系統(tǒng)價位CMDB 配置管理系統(tǒng)可以進行自動化備份和數(shù)據(jù)恢復(fù),,支持周期性的定時備份和異地備份等,。
CMDB 配置管理系統(tǒng)通常支持基于角色的訪問控制(Role-Based Access Control,RBAC),。RBAC是一種常見的訪問控制模型,,它將用戶的權(quán)限和操作分配給角色,而不是直接分配給個別用戶,。以下是CMDB 配置管理系統(tǒng)中基于角色的訪問控制的功能和優(yōu)勢:角色定義:CMDB 配置管理系統(tǒng)允許管理員創(chuàng)建不同的角色,,并為每個角色定義相應(yīng)的權(quán)限和訪問級別。例如,,可以創(chuàng)建管理員角色,、操作員角色和只讀用戶角色等。權(quán)限分配:管理員可以將特定的權(quán)限分配給每個角色,,以控制其對CMDB 配置管理系統(tǒng)中不同功能和數(shù)據(jù)的訪問權(quán)限,。這些權(quán)限可以包括讀取配置項、修改配置項,、創(chuàng)建和刪除配置項等,。角色分配:一旦角色和權(quán)限定義好,管理員可以將用戶分配給相應(yīng)的角色,。當(dāng)用戶被分配到一個角色時,,他們將繼承該角色的權(quán)限。這樣,,可以簡化權(quán)限管理,,減少對每個用戶進行單獨授權(quán)的工作量,。靈活性和可維護性:基于角色的訪問控制使得在組織中添加、刪除或更改用戶的訪問權(quán)限變得更加靈活和高效,。當(dāng)用戶的角色發(fā)生變化時,,只需更改其角色分配即可,而無需單獨處理每個用戶的權(quán)限,。
CMDB配置管理系統(tǒng)通常支持配置項的屬性定義,。配置項是指組成系統(tǒng)、應(yīng)用或基礎(chǔ)設(shè)施的各種元素,,例如服務(wù)器,、網(wǎng)絡(luò)設(shè)備、應(yīng)用程序,、數(shù)據(jù)庫等,。每個配置項都可以具有一系列屬性,用于描述其特征,、參數(shù)和配置信息,。配置項的屬性定義允許您對每個配置項定義和記錄相關(guān)屬性的值。這些屬性可以是預(yù)定義的,,也可以是根據(jù)特定需求進行自定義的,。例如,對于一個服務(wù)器配置項,,可以定義屬性如下:Hostname(主機名)IP Address(IP地址)Operating System(操作系統(tǒng))CPU(中間處理器)Memory(內(nèi)存)Storage(存儲)Location(位置)對于每個屬性,,可以指定其數(shù)據(jù)類型(如字符串,、數(shù)字,、日期等)、約束條件(如非常小值,、極限值,、枚舉值等)以及其他元數(shù)據(jù)(例如描述、默認(rèn)值等),。CMDB 配置管理系統(tǒng)可以對配置項進行批量管理和操作,,提高了用戶的效率和工作質(zhì)量。
CMDB通常具備事件監(jiān)控和告警功能,,以幫助監(jiān)控配置數(shù)據(jù)的變化和狀態(tài),,并及時發(fā)現(xiàn)和響應(yīng)配置相關(guān)的問題。事件監(jiān)控功能可以實時監(jiān)測配置數(shù)據(jù)的變更,、操作和狀態(tài),,并生成相應(yīng)的事件記錄。這些事件可以包括配置項的創(chuàng)建,、修改,、刪除,屬性值的變更,關(guān)聯(lián)關(guān)系的更新等,。通過事件監(jiān)控,,您可以了解對配置進行的變更,并追蹤配置數(shù)據(jù)的歷史和演變,。告警功能可根據(jù)預(yù)定義的規(guī)則和條件,,對特定的事件或狀態(tài)進行篩選和觸發(fā)告警。當(dāng)配置數(shù)據(jù)發(fā)生重要變更,、超出閾值,、或符合定義的異常情況時,系統(tǒng)可以發(fā)送通知,、警報或觸發(fā)自動化任務(wù),。這樣,您可以及時獲悉配置數(shù)據(jù)的異常情況,,采取相應(yīng)的措施進行調(diào)查,、修復(fù)或處理。CMDB 配置管理系統(tǒng)可以對配置項進行分類和組織,,支持按照業(yè)務(wù),、組件、區(qū)域等多種方式進行組織,。彈性伸縮的CMDB配置管理系統(tǒng)問題解決
CMDB 配置管理系統(tǒng)可以實現(xiàn)實時監(jiān)控和告警,,幫助用戶快速發(fā)現(xiàn)和解決問題。四川后臺配置管理系統(tǒng)設(shè)計
CMDB配置管理系統(tǒng)通常具備靈活的權(quán)限管理功能,,以滿足不同用戶角色和需求的訪問和操作權(quán)限控制,。下面是一些常見的權(quán)限管理功能和特點:角色和權(quán)限定義:CMDB系統(tǒng)允許管理員定義不同的角色,并為每個角色分配特定的權(quán)限,。這些權(quán)限可以包括對配置項的查看,、修改、刪除,、創(chuàng)建等操作,,以及對系統(tǒng)功能和數(shù)據(jù)的訪問控制。通過角色和權(quán)限的定義,,CMDB系統(tǒng)實現(xiàn)了細(xì)粒度的權(quán)限管理,。權(quán)限繼承和細(xì)化:CMDB系統(tǒng)通常支持權(quán)限的繼承和細(xì)化。管理員可以定義角色之間的繼承關(guān)系,,讓某些角色繼承其他角色的權(quán)限,,簡化權(quán)限管理。同時,,系統(tǒng)還允許管理員對單個用戶或特定組織單位進行權(quán)限的細(xì)化和定制,,以滿足特定需求和場景,。層級和授權(quán):CMDB系統(tǒng)通常支持配置項的層級管理和授權(quán)。管理員可以將配置項組織成層級結(jié)構(gòu),,然后對各個層級進行授權(quán),。這樣做可以更好地控制不同層級配置項的訪問和操作權(quán)限。審批流程:一些CMDB系統(tǒng)還支持審批流程,,允許管理員對某些權(quán)限變更操作進行審批和授權(quán),。當(dāng)用戶嘗試執(zhí)行需要審批的操作時,系統(tǒng)可以自動觸發(fā)審批流程,,確保權(quán)限的變更經(jīng)過審批和授權(quán)才能生效,。四川后臺配置管理系統(tǒng)設(shè)計